Задача: Настроение по умолчанию

Создайте функцию, которая принимает текущее настроение и возвращает предложение в следующем формате: “Today, I am feeling {mood} ” (т.е. “Сегодня я чувствую себя {настроение}”. Если аргумент не передан, верните “Today, I am feeling neutral” (“Сегодня я чувствую себя нейтрально”).

Пример:

mood_today("happy") ➞ "Today, I am feeling happy"

mood_today("sad") ➞ "Today, I am feeling sad"

mood_today() ➞ "Today, I am feeling neutral"

Варианты решений:

def mood_today(mood = 'neutral'):
	return 'Today, I am feeling '+ mood
def mood_today(mood='neutral'):
	return 'Today, I am feeling {}'.format(mood)
def mood_today(*mood):
	return "Today, I am feeling {}".format(mood[0] if mood else 'neutral')
def mood_today(*mood):
	if len(mood) != 0:
		return "Today, I am feeling "+ mood[0]
	else:
		return "Today, I am feeling neutral"

Оставьте ком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*